Lives and Crimes of Bonnie and Clyde
During the Great Depression of the 1930s two American criminals that stand out in history to me are Bonnie and Clyde (Encarta). Bonnie was born as Bonnie Parker in Rowena, Texas on October 1, 1910. Clyde was born as Clyde Champion Barrow in Texas on March 24, 1909.
